Cost of Living: Bakersville, NC vs Ripley, TN

Housing

The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.

Metric Bakersville Ripley
Housing Index 90.0 85.0
Median Home Price $200,000 $158,000
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) $1200 $1200
Average Rent (2 BR House) $1280 $1360

Housing Comparison: Bakersville vs Ripley

  • In Bakersville, the median home price is higher at $200,000, while in Ripley it is $158,000.
  • The rent for a two-bedroom apartment is equal in both Bakersville and Ripley at $1,200.
